ROMEOVILLE, Ill. – Lewis University women's track and field team won the Benedictine University Invite with 239 points while Lewis' men's track and field team took third with 133.5 points at the Benedictine Invite on Friday, April 9 at Benedictine University in Lisle, Ill.
The Flyer women recorded 38 top eight finishes at the meet while the men recorded 24 top eight finishes.
Allison Heinzer (Sugar Grove, Ill./Kaneland HS) recorded the only NCAA II provisional qualifying marks on the day as she improved her times in both the 200 and 400 meters.
